MIDDLETON, Wis. (WKOW) -- Shenanigans with Friends was held Friday to support women's cancer research and care at UW Health.
Hosted by Friends of UW Health, Shenanigans with Friends is a fashion show with a purpose, celebrating survivor stories, resilience and funding life-saving research.
"The models are all cancer survivors. I'm a 15-year survivor myself, so I'm excited to help empower fellow survivors and thrivers on the runway tonight," said Amy Frank, a cancer survivor.
The event also included live and silent auctions, a raffle, volunteer "sidekicks" and more.
All proceeds benefit the Carbone Cancer Center.
WKOW's Amber Noggle attended the event.
